WP Engine vs Kinsta (2026): Which Should You Choose?
Quick Answer
Kinsta earns top marks for performance — it runs exclusively on Google Cloud with C2 machines and earns consistently higher performance benchmarks. WP Engine has a larger partner and plugin ecosystem and slightly more affordable entry pricing. For most production WordPress sites, both are excellent; Kinsta edges ahead on raw performance and support quality.

Feature Comparison
| Feature | WP Engine | Kinsta |
|---|---|---|
| Pricing | $30/mo (Startup, 1 site); $115/mo (Professional, 15 sites) | $35/mo (Starter, 1 site); $70/mo (Pro, 2 sites) |
| Infrastructure | Custom managed infrastructure | Google Cloud (C2 machines) |
| Daily Backups | Yes | Yes |
| Staging Environment | Yes — one-click staging | Yes — one-click staging |
| CDN | EverCache + Cloudflare | Cloudflare CDN |
| Free SSL | Yes | Yes |
| Support | 24/7 chat — very good | 24/7 chat — excellent, highly rated |
| Best For | Agency sites, WP ecosystem users | High-traffic sites, performance-critical apps |

Who Should Choose What?
Choose WP Engine if:
You are an agency with multiple client sites, want access to WP Engine's Genesis framework and premium themes included free, or need the Startup plan's lower entry price.
Choose Kinsta if:
Performance is your top priority. Kinsta's Google Cloud infrastructure consistently delivers faster TTFB, and its support team is among the highest-rated in the managed WordPress space.
